**Q: Why did my order get bumped to the next day?**

Short version: the Crumbline cutoff is real. Any order placed after 2 p.m. rolls to the next baking day, no exceptions — the ovens at our Marlow Street kitchen are already committed by then. New folks sometimes promise same-day pickup to customers who order at 2:05; please don't. If a customer pushes back, offer the early-bird slot instead. For weird edge cases, the order-desk lead is happy to help.

escalation mailbox, kaweg-kahif: druwyn.sordor@nelvroworks.corp

### Blue-Green Deploy: Ledgerbeam Worker

Before approving, confirm the green pool drains in-flight invoices from Ledgerbeam's queue prior to the traffic flip. Never flip while a settlement batch is mid-run; the idempotency window is only thirty seconds. Verify both pools read identical settings, reproduced here for review.

config for kahag-tafop:
WENWYN_PIN=7412
WENWYN_TENANT=fenion
WENWYN_METRICS_HOST=metrics.wenwyn.zemvarnet.local
WENWYN_SEAL=seal_cafee3b9
WENWYN_STANDBY_TEAM=praox

All paginated endpoints in the Quillback public API require an authenticated request. Pagination uses `cursor` and `limit` query parameters; the response includes a `next_cursor` field you pass back to fetch the following page. Unauthenticated requests to paginated routes return a 401, even for public catalog data, because cursors are signed per caller. For local development, new team members should use the shared staging credential rather than generating their own. The staging key for the internal Quillback gateway is shown below.

API key for taduf-yahif: qvz11-nMDtAWg6H2u

Ticket #4412 — Pooler vault lockout. The Brindlewick connection pooler for the Ostermile database cluster cannot fetch credentials because its vault sealed after three failed health checks. Pool sizing configs are unaffected; only the credential lease path is blocked. Security review is required before unsealing. Per policy, the unseal step requires the recovery passphrase recorded below.

unlock words, fawig-bagef: olidor-holir-istox-holath-tamys-quenion-giliel